Ildar Khalikov: We should motivate potential employers for creating new jobs
24 March 2015, Tuesday
On March 24, during his working trip to Naberezhnye Chelny, Tatarstan Prime Minister Ildar Khalikov held a meeting on support of labour market in the republic. Minister of Labour, Employment and Social Protection Elmira Zaripova, representatives of administration of Naberezhnye Chelny and heads of local enterprises took part in the meeting.
Opening the meeting, Ildar Khalikov called for developing measures on supporting labour market without waiting for federal and regional financial help.
Making a keynote report, Zaripova noted that more than 1 million 974 thousand people work for the regional economy today. However, there is a decrease in all economic sectors mainly in small and medium-sized enterprises.
Every week the number of unemployed people increases by 300 people.
Ildar Khalikov asked employees of the ministry to find a solution for every dismissed worker.
According to Zaripova, 17, 613 people are registered at regional job centers. The unemployment level in the republic (0.94 per cent) is lower than in Russia (1.3 per cent) and Volga Federal District (1.1 per cent).
Summing up, Khalikov called heads of regional agencies and ministries to motivate employers for creating new jobs.
